Best practice implementation of e-commerce architecture
Microtica provides battle-proven solutions for the high concurrency and high availability requirements of e-commerce businesses:
- Deployment templates for open source e-commerce frameworks such as Medusa, Shopfiy Hydrogen, etc. are pre-installed
- Automatic configuration of CDN acceleration, WAF protection, DDoS mitigation and other security measures
- Elastic database clusters support read-write separation and automatic database and table splitting
- Automatically scales compute nodes during peaks and releases resources when traffic drops back down
Typical cases include a cross-border e-commerce company using Microtica to complete the migration from a single AWS region to a global multi-live architecture in 3 days, and successfully responded to 50,000 API requests per second during Black Friday. The platform's unique 'traffic mirroring' feature can replicate production traffic to the test environment, realizing stress tests in real scenarios without affecting user experience.
